JUBILEE WALKWAY
A 14 mile walk originally created for the Queen's Jubilee in 1977 is marked by directional discs set in the pavement and a number of panoramic panels. A leaflet is available with the route marked on a pictorial map and photos/details of the attractions passed.

A WALK FOR DIANA
The Diana Princess of Wales Memorial Walk is a 7 mile circular walk waymarked around the Royal Parks, passing places that featured in the Princess's life. Free leaflet or souvenir guide book available by Tom Corby & Lucy Trench. Tel: 020 7298 2000.

BATTLE OF BRITAIN HERITAGE WALK
A 45 minute walk from St Clement Danes Church to Westminster Abbey via Victoria Embankment. Guide with map available in the church.
